Euskirchen

City in North Rhine-Westphalia, Germany, 25 km/15 mi southwest of Bonn; population (1994) 180,400. There are electrical and mechanical engineering factories, as well as glass and sugar manufacturers.

Euskirchen was the birthplace of the chemist Emil Fischer.
